Treatment Strategies for Small Cell Carcinoma of the Esophagus: Comparative Analysis of Multimodal Regimens in Two Independent Real-World Cohorts

Key Points

  • This analysis aims to compare the effectiveness of multimodal regimens versus monotherapy in treating small cell carcinoma of the esophagus.
  • Analyzed two independent real-world cohorts
  • Compared the effectiveness of CT + S and CT + RT
  • Evaluated survival outcomes and treatment interchangeability
  • Multimodal therapy improved survival rates compared to monotherapy
  • CT + S and CT + RT showed comparable effectiveness
  • Support for broader use in individualized treatment planning

Abstract

Multimodal therapy improves survival over monotherapy in SCCE. CT + S and CT + RT offer comparable effectiveness, supporting their clinical interchangeability and broader use in individualized treatment planning.
